    EastEnders actress Danniella Westbrook is to bow out of the soap at the end of the year, Digital Spy can confirm.

    The 35-year-old, however, has not been 'axed' from the programme as a weekend tabloid newspaper suggests - she has simply fulfilled her original three-month contract which ties in with the close of her character's story.

    In April, it was announced that Westbrook - who plays Sam Mitchell in the BBC soap - was to return to the show after a nine-year absence.

    Last week, she made her screen comeback, much to the shock of her family. As she was still on the run from the police for perverting the course of justice, the Mitchells attempted to hide her in The Vic.

    However, Bianca (Patsy Palmer) informed the police of Sam's presence on the Square, which promptly resulted in her arrest.

    Sam's storyline reaches a dramatic climax at the end of the year, resulting in her departure from the soap.

    A spokesperson for the show this morning told DS: "Danniella was bought back to EastEnders for a specific storyline and a set amount of time only. We are not going into the exact details as we don’t want to spoil the storyline for our viewers but Danniella's contract has not been cut short - in fact it has been extended slightly."

    They added: "We have been thrilled with how Sam Mitchell's return has been received with our audience and hope that they continue to enjoy her storylines over the next few months."

    A source added: "Sam's story is interweaved with lots of others - expect fireworks. In typical Mitchell style, though, she won't go quietly. The door will remain open for Sam - and Danniella - to return in the future."

    Since her return, Westbrook has explained in various interviews that she had reprised the role "for a limited time". When asked how long she would be filming for, she told the soap's official site: "Only a short while, which was the deal. I've just come in to get the story done."

    Queen Vic landlady Peggy Mitchell will be cruelly evicted from her pub before Christmas, EastEnders bosses have revealed.

    Her bitter ex Archie will deliver the devastating blow in a story aimed at gripping viewers over the festive season.

    Fans of the BBC1 soap will see Archie get engaged to Janine Butcher then set out to crush Peggy, whose catchphrase is: "Get outta my pub."

    Archie, actor Larry Lamb, recently split from Peggy, played by Barbara Windsor. She refuses to take him back then brands him a "pathetic old man" after Janine reveals their engagement.

    He vows to get revenge. With funds tight, Peggy and her son Phil get Ian Beale to loan them cash to keep the pub.

    But Ian sells the loan on to Archie, who seizes his chance when the Mitchells cannot meet their repayments. Peggy, Phil and Archie's daughters Ronnie and Roxy are left suddenly homeless after his actions are revealed in emotional scenes to be aired on December 18.

    Larry said at the Inside Soap Awards this week: "Janine and Archie are a terrible, terrible, terrible combination. I think she's certainly likely to be involved in anything that goes wrong with Archie because they're so 'thick'.

    "Everything they do is a co-plot at the moment."
